Navi blanking out

My navi keeps on blanking out with a white screen and verticle lines everywhere but the touch screen still works cuz it beeps when i touch it. The screen will come back after a few minutes and everythings fine but it happens frequently. I searched the forum and found a thread that says it might be a loose connector. How do i get to the connector on the drive in the trunk?
